How do marine protected areas (MPAs) contribute to coral restoration?

Marine protected areas (MPAs) play a crucial role in coral restoration by reducing human impacts on aquatic ecosystems, which allows coral reefs to recover and thrive. Within these designated areas, activities such as overfishing, pollution, and destructive fishing practices are often restricted or regulated, creating a safer environment for marine life.

By limiting the stressors that can harm coral reefs, such as nutrient runoff from land or physical damage from fishing gear, MPAs help maintain the health of the coral populations. Healthy coral reefs are more resilient to diseases, have better reproductive success, and can adapt to changing environmental conditions. As a result, the establishment and enforcement of MPAs can lead to an increase in biodiversity, improved water quality, and enhanced ecosystem services, all of which are essential for the long-term sustainability and restoration of coral ecosystems.

In contrast, increasing fishing quotas or promoting the introduction of non-native species would not contribute positively to coral restoration, as these actions can exacerbate the pressures on reef systems. Rapid coastal development typically leads to habitat degradation and increased pollution, further threatening coral health. Thus, the role of MPAs in offering protection is critical for enabling coral reefs to recover effectively.
